Quality Materials:
Using high-quality materials is one of the key factors for a successful installation. Hoses and pipes must withstand specific conditions such as high temperatures, pressure, chemicals, or abrasive environments. By selecting materials like stainless steel, PTFE, or silicone, you can ensure that hoses and pipes are durable enough to resist these challenging conditions and offer long service life without leaking or corroding.
Professional Planning:
Thorough planning is essential for an efficient installation. This includes determining the correct dimensions, calculating the required lengths, and identifying the appropriate fittings. An experienced professional can assess the requirements of the specific system and recommend the most suitable hoses and pipes for the job. Good planning not only minimizes material waste but also ensures a smooth installation and optimal system performance.
Precise Installation:
Accurate installation is vital to prevent leaks, blockages, and other issues. Proper cutting and preparation of hoses and pipes, as well as the careful application of fittings and connectors, are essential steps in the installation process. Using professional tools and techniques is crucial to establish a strong and reliable connection. Additionally, all connections must be thoroughly inspected to ensure there are no gaps or errors that could lead to leaks or system failures.
Regular Maintenance:
After installation, regular maintenance of hoses and pipes is essential to maintain optimal performance. Inspections, cleaning, and replacement of worn parts should be carried out on a scheduled basis. Regularly checking seals, fittings, and connectors can detect issues early and prevent them from escalating. Keeping maintenance records and following the manufacturer’s recommendations are vital to extending the service life of hoses and pipes and ensuring consistent system operation.
